We following driven whether SARS-CoV-2 S pseudovirons got into cells through endocytosis or cell surface. HEK 293/hACE2 cells were treated with lysosomotropic providers, ammonia chloride and bafilomycin A, and their effect on disease access was evaluated. Consistent with earlier reports, 20?mM NH4Cl and 100?nM bafilomycin A decreased access of SARS-CoV S and VSV-G pseudovirions by over 99%, compared to no treatment control. More than 98% reduction in transduction on 293/hACE2 cells by SARS-CoV-2 S pseudovirions was also demonstrated when the cells were incubated with either NH4Cl or bafilomycin A (Fig.?3a), indicating that SARS-CoV-2 S pseudovirions enter 293/hACE2 cells mainly through endocytosis, Mouse monoclonal antibody to Hsp27.
